 I am writing these words sitting in a lovely artists cottage overlooking the 3 river estuary in South Wales and I was moved by my morning walks with the dogs by the liminal and ethereal energy of the estuary place. 

As the rivers meet the sea I feel, not just in metaphor, but the actual shift in energies as the banks give way to coast and the coast gives way to the Ocean. The movement from life into death. From the strictures and limitations that form the channel into Oneness once more. 

The very landscape has a beautiful but somewhat treacherous quality. I wouldn’t just walk or allow the dogs to aimlessly lollop out onto the sands at low tide; nor would I fancy anyone’s chances of swimming out there. The eddies and currents of the river-death are to witnessed from the solid shore. 

 

The quicksands speak to me of the merging of the water and the earth. The river edges becoming vague, the banks dissolving. 

The light here is incredibly refined. The air carries the silver dust of the ethereal. 

I don’t have much to say as I am feeling the wintering taking hold of me and drawing me inwards but I wanted to just acknowledge the dance between the river and the ocean, the dance between the darkness and the light at solstice and the dance between life and death which is all around us.
